Braves vs Mariners Betting Trends

  • The Braves have come away with 76 wins in the 105 contests they have been listed as the favorites in this season.
  • This year, Atlanta has won 66 of 89 games when listed as at least -136 or better on the moneyline.
  • Atlanta and their opponents have gone over in 69 of their 136 games with a total set by sportsbooks this season.
  • The Mariners have won 46.7% of the games this season they were the moneyline underdog (35-40).
  • When playing as a moneyline underdog with odds of +116 or longer, Seattle has a record of 14-21 (40%).
  • Seattle has played in 138 games with an over/under set, and has combined with their opponents to go over the total 63 times (63-68-7).
